First off, you dont mess with icy servants without everyone in your group having 150+ cold resist or having multiple slaughter groups.

There are two different icy servants... most are level 51ish? The two that guard the shimmering sea serpent pool at the siren temple are lvl 54 / 55.

AE every 15 seconds or so, 500dmg with dispel (vox clone)... Doesn't really affect you if you have a crew that can resist or put the mob down very fast (5+ melee and a wizard or two)

They all hit pretty hard, approx 157s to 170s? /shrug I haven't messed with these guys too much. They drop the same stuff the seahorses drop, no kelp.

The walruses, manatees drop absolutely nothing and are better left alone. The Enthralled Bulthors, Moltors and Ulthorks drop 3+ gems everytime. Random chance to get very rare velious quest gem. Ive had Crushed Black marble and Crushed Flame emerald drop off one moltor before. Common gems are onyx, pearls, crushed nephrite, crushed chrisolite, and flawed emerald (velious quest gem). All other gems are random drops. They also drop Netted Kelp armor which is fairly good twink armor and great +int and +SV fire for the higher levels. Although having your CHA over 200 is a plus for all you chanters who wear this since it gives - in CHA. it gives +4 or higher stamina also depending on which piece. The Icy servants should really not be messed with unless you are on a guild raid with 2+ grps. It took them around 10 seconds to kick my 54 warriors ass with 1000 ac and 2500 hp unbuffed. but that was with 3 other icys and around 8 siren enticers. the icys hit me for max of 110 but extremely fast and that triple 500 AE every second or so from all 3 was hell. also the nukes from the sirens hurt. Dont expect to pull any of these Icy servants unless your expecting to get 8+ MoBs with it.

The horses are nice pulling if you have the melee power for them. Me and a 60 warrior did them and it took 5 mins per horse. although we I had 4200 hp buffed and she had 5010 and 1400 ac. they give good xp and the rare drop of that 20 ac cloak is worth it. Every seahorse in SG (using a 200 tracking skill) conned even at lev 53. Straight melee mobs, hard hitters, a lot of hit points, no surprises.
They can't be rooted or snared ("cannot change the run speed" message), and will try and run when badly hurt, but move at a crawl. Whether this is because of the water or a recent patch change I'm not sure.
Moderately strong against magic, fairly strong against fire. They can be mezzed and slowed, but it can take awhile due to resistances.

Seems like this is a Cleric mob. Did a wrath of god on me for 600+ damage, hit for 120 to 270 damage AFTER being slowed by the enchanter. NOT an easy kill took our group 3x tried to pull and sucessfully kill her. The warrior have almost 4500 Htps (with Aegolism) with 1300 AC. We have to Complete Heal him 5x and Lvl 60 druid's heal 7x with several other heal over time so as not aggro the mob. I found her spawn in the SG zone in the tower. This is the first time I seen her on track and she is YELLOW to me at 60. She drop a Blue Diamond, a no-drop earing AC 2, Stam 9, Wis 2, Int 2, tiny, All All NO DROP, LORE - Siren Hair Earing, and a sapphire necklace worth about 166pp. Good luck to all who venture into SG.
